The Satellite tv for pc Mobile Revolution

Elon Musk based the House Exploration Applied sciences Company, or SpaceX, in 2002.

The corporate was initially began to lower the prices of area launches, with the aim of ultimately constructing a sustainable colony on Mars.

That path didn’t show to be worthwhile.

Nevertheless, the corporate’s subsidiary Starlink provided a a lot clearer path to profitability.

Starlink’s first operational satellite tv for pc got here on-line in 2019, and shortly its web satellite tv for pc constellation generated the majority of SpaceX’s revenue.

However Sunday evening’s industrial hints at an excellent brighter future for Starlink and SpaceX.

In accordance with the corporate’s 2024 Progress Report, its present V2 Mini satellites ship 96 Gigabits per second (Gbps) of downlink pace.

However its new V3 satellites launching later this yr will ship 1 Terabit per second (Tbps) of downlink pace.

That’s 10X the downlink pace of the present V2 Minis.

The V3s additionally provide 24X the consumer uplink bandwidth (160 Gbps vs 6.7 Gbps for the V2 Minis.)

And the corporate has been creating a bigger launch car known as Starship to ship these new V3 satellites into orbit.

Starship can carry twice the satellites per launch as their present system, which suggests every V3 launch ought to add 60 Tbps to the community, or over 20X a V2 Mini launch.

That’s an unbelievable improve in satellite tv for pc bandwidth capability.

And because of Wright’s Legislation, satellite tv for pc bandwidth can be changing into less expensive.

Just like Moore’s Legislation, which predicts the variety of transistors on a chip will double each two years….

Wright’s Legislation forecasts that satellite tv for pc bandwidth prices ought to roughly get minimize in half for each cumulative doubling in Gbps in orbit.

In accordance with Ark Analysis: “Since 2004, the price of satellite tv for pc bandwidth has dropped 7,500-fold, from $300,000,000 to $40,000/Gigabits per second (Gbps). Because of Starship, prices may fall one other 40-fold to ~$1,000/Gbps by 2028.”

Turn Your Images On

Supply: ARK Funding Administration

This large lower in bandwidth value ought to shortly allow SpaceX to recoup its funding in its Starship expertise.

Ark Analysis means that the price of bandwidth has decreased a lot that the corporate may recoup this funding with a one-time cost of solely $5 per buyer.

And that’s going to make it troublesome for rivals to catch up.

Sunday evening’s T-Cellular advert outlined the use case for satellite tv for pc mobile.

The FCC lately introduced that over a 3rd of Individuals have just one supplier of high-speed broadband or lack entry altogether.

Meaning there’s a huge market right here within the U.S. for this service, and we are able to anticipate an enormous quantity of development on this sector.

Globally, the cellular satellite tv for pc providers market is predicted to just about double over the following decade, from $6.1 billion at the moment to $11.5 billion in 2034.

Based mostly on Sunday evening’s advert, we even have a greater understanding of how a lot telecoms assume subscribers pays, particularly $10 – $15 a month.

What’s extra, in keeping with Reuters: “T-Cellular has been working intently with Apple (AAPL) and Alphabet’s (GOOG) Google to ‘be sure that this expertise is built-in immediately into their OS (working system), and this would be the default satellite tv for pc system throughout each of these telephones.’”

That tells us T-Cellular doubtlessly has a huge first-mover benefit right here.
